Delicious Cheddar Ranch Roasted Cauliflower

This cheddar ranch roasted cauliflower is a flavorful and satisfying dish that combines the nuttiness of roasted cauliflower with the creaminess of cheddar cheese. It’s a crunchy, savory dish that fits perfectly into a keto meal plan, making it a go-to for anyone following a keto lifestyle.
Ingredients
- 1 head of cauliflower, cut into florets
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 packet ranch seasoning mix
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Chopped fresh parsley for garnish (optional)
Instructions
-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Prepare the Cauliflower: Toss the cauliflower florets in a large bowl with olive oil, ranch seasoning, salt, and pepper until evenly coated.
- Roast the Cauliflower: Spread the seasoned cauliflower on a baking sheet in a single layer. Roast in the preheated oven for about 25 minutes, or until the cauliflower is golden and tender.
- Add Cheese: Remove the baking sheet from the oven, sprinkle shredded cheddar cheese over the cauliflower, and return to the oven. Bake for an additional 5-7 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
- Serve: Garnish with chopped parsley if desired, and serve hot as a delicious keto-friendly side dish.
Cook and Prep Times
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 30 minutes
- Total Time: 40 minutes
Nutrition Information
- Servings: 4 servings
- Calories: 180kcal
- Fat: 14g
- Protein: 7g
- Carbohydrates: 6g
